Punctuated Equilibrium Model
A theory in evolutionary biology and political science suggesting that changes occur in rapid, significant bursts followed by periods of stability.
Group Development
The stages and processes that a group undergoes from formation to maturity, facilitating effective collaboration and achieving objectives.
Stages of Orientation
The initial phase in group development where members get to know each other and establish basic expectations about the group and their role within it.
Cohesion
The degree to which members of a group or team are connected and remain united in achieving a common goal.
